Montvalent is acommune in theLotdepartment in south-westernFrance.
Montvalent is located in the north of the Lot. It is situated on the D840 between the towns ofMartel andGramat. The commune is in the valley of the riverDordogne, and is easily reached from theautoroute A20 (Junctions 54, Martel or 55,Souillac).
The inhabitants of Monvalent are known asMonvalentais.

At the bottom of the cliffs below the village of Montvalent, the underground river from theGouffre de Padirac resurfaces near the Dordogne.
Montvalent is just 10 minutes by car to the famous pilgrimage site ofRocamadour and pilgrims often stopped in the village on their way.
